WebMar 21, 2024 · A Dimension is a numerical value expressed in appropriate units of measurement and used to define the size, location, orientation, form or other geometric characteristics of a part. In other words, indicating on a drawing, the sizes of the object and the other details essential for its construction and function using lines, numerals, …

WebTechnical Terms OF Perspective Drawing. Following are the technical terms of Perspective Drawing: i. Station Paint. It is the point from where the observer looks object. ii. Picture Plane. It is the plane in which picture of the object forms. iii. Horizontal Plane. This plane is parallel to the Earth and in line with the eye of the observer. iv ... Engineering drawing abbreviations and symbols are used to communicate and detail the characteristics of an engineering drawing. This list includes abbreviations common to the vocabulary of people who work with engineering drawings in the manufacture and inspection of parts and assemblies.
